What is a 4th Grade Math Coloring Squares Worksheet?

A 4th Grade Math Coloring Squares Worksheet is a educational tool designed for fourth grade students to practice math concepts such as addition, subtraction, multiplication, division, fractions, and more. The worksheet typically features math problems for students to solve, and each correct answer corresponds to a specific color. By coloring in the squares according to the answers, students can create a visual image that serves as a fun and engaging way to reinforce their math skills.
